21xrx.com
2024-12-22 23:33:41 Sunday
登录
文章检索 我的文章 写文章
C++中printf函数的使用方法
2023-07-07 17:40:15 深夜i     --     --
C++ printf 函数 使用方法

C++中有许多常用的函数,其中printf函数是一个非常重要的函数,它可以输出各种类型的值。下面是C++中printf函数的使用方法。

1. 基本用法

printf函数的基本用法是将要输出的内容作为参数传递给函数。

其中,字符串用双引号括起来,可以包含格式控制符,例如:%d表示输出十进制整数,%f表示输出浮点数,%s表示输出字符串。

2. 格式控制符

printf函数的格式控制符是一些特殊的字符,用于控制输出的格式。常用的格式控制符包括:

%d:输出十进制整数。

%f:输出浮点数。

%c:输出字符。

%s:输出字符串。

%e:输出指数形式的浮点数。

%p:输出指针地址。

%u:输出无符号整数。

%x或%X:输出十六进制整数。

3. 示例代码

下面是一个示例代码,演示了如何使用printf函数输出不同类型的值。

#include

using namespace std;

int main()

{

  int a = 10;

  float b = 3.14159f;

  char c = 'A';

  char str[] = "Hello, world!";

  void* p = &a;

  printf("a = %d\n", a);

  printf("b = %f\n", b);

  printf("c = %c\n", c);

  printf("str = %s\n", str);

  printf("p = %p\n", p);

  return 0;

}

最终输出的结果为:

a = 10

b = 3.141590

c = A

str = Hello, world!

p = 0x7ffc1b032c24

以上就是C++中printf函数的使用方法及示例代码,通过熟练掌握此函数,可以输出各种类型的值,方便调试程序和输出结果。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复